UPSC Prelims 2018 Question:

The terms 'WannaCry, Petya and EternalBlue' sometimes mentioned in the news recently are related to

  1. 1. Exoplanets
  2. 2. Cryptocurrency
  3. 3. Cyber attacks
  4. 4. Mini satellites

Answer (Detailed Solution Below)

Option 3: Cyber attacks

Detailed Solution

Explanation:

  • The WannaCry ransomware attack was a global epidemic that took place in May 2017. This ransomware attack spread through computers operating Microsoft Windows. User’s files were held hostage, and a Bitcoin ransom was demanded for their return. Ransomware that uses encryption is called crypto ransomware. The type that locks you out of your computer is called locker ransomware.

  • EternalBlue was developed by the United State’s National Security Agency (NSA) as part of their controversial program of stockpiling and weaponizing cybersecurity vulnerabilities. Before it leaked, EternalBlue was one of the most useful exploits in the NSA’s cyber arsenal, used in countless intelligence-gathering and counterterrorism missions.

  • Petya first appeared in early 2016, spread via malicious email attachments. When downloaded and opened, the attachment would unleash the malware onto the victim’s computer. Petya encrypts certain files on your computer, then demands a ransom payment in exchange for a decryption key. Petya can lock up your entire hard drive, preventing your computer from booting up at all.

  • So, the terms 'WannaCry, Petya and EternalBlue' sometimes mentioned in the news recently are related to cyberattacks.

Therefore, option (3) is the correct answer.
